- RoV = "Registrar of Voters," the term used for election officials in California. In other states, they use other terms, like SOE (Supervisor of Elections) or perhaps County Clerk. In general, these are the election officials responsible for completing the election.

An important Addition
In addition to the cryptographic hash value which is a compression of the image data, image database should include a block-chain hash value, which is derived from the current image and the prior image hash value, thus making it extremely difficult to "stuff" the virtual ballot box with additional images. This is based on the block-chain concept introduced by Bitcoin. The concept is actually quite simple in practice, as it means only that current image hash result AND the prior block-chain hash are processed by the Secure Hash Algorithm so as to generate the current block hash result.
